Abstract This report is an independent assessment of three prototype Freight Advanced Traveler Information System (FRATIS) tests at Los Angeles, Dallas/Fort Worth, and South Florida. The FRATIS technologies deployed at one or two drayage companies in each test area included drayage truck fleet scheduling optimization, real-time information exchange with trading partners involving arrival, departure, and status information related to current or pending container movements. Considered part of USDOT’s Dynamic Mobility Applications Program, FRATIS prototype systems were tested during 2014-2015. The report includes a series of findings and lessons learned to improve future prototype tests.
